Crushed Stone Products
Crushed stone remains the most versatile aggregate category for Greenville construction and improvement projects. Our 3/4 inch crushed stone delivers exceptional performance for base layers, drainage applications, and general construction needs. This angular material compacts well while still allowing water to flow through, making it ideal for properties dealing with North Florida's frequent rain events.
For projects requiring slightly smaller aggregate, #57 stone provides excellent drainage and aesthetic appeal. This popular size works beautifully in French drains, around foundations, and as decorative ground cover. Madison County homeowners particularly appreciate how #57 stone handles the area's clay pockets that can appear alongside predominant sandy soils.
Larger construction projects near Greenville often require crusher run, a blend of crushed stone and stone dust that creates incredibly stable bases. This material compacts to form an almost concrete-like surface, perfect for heavy equipment access roads on agricultural properties or parking areas for local businesses along Highway 90.

Drainage Solutions for North Florida Properties
Madison County's combination of sandy topsoil, clay subsoil layers, and heavy seasonal rainfall creates unique drainage challenges. Properties near the Aucilla River watershed and low-lying areas around Greenville frequently deal with standing water after summer storms.
Our drain rock specifically addresses these concerns. This larger aggregate creates void space for water movement while preventing soil migration into drainage systems. French drains, foundation perimeter drains, and agricultural drainage projects throughout the county rely on quality drain rock to function properly.
Crushed concrete offers an environmentally responsible drainage solution gaining popularity in Greenville. This recycled aggregate performs similarly to natural stone while reducing landfill waste. Many Madison County contractors now specify crushed concrete for base layers and drainage applications.

Sand Products for Every Application
From construction to recreation, sand serves countless purposes across Greenville properties. Our mason sand provides the fine, consistent texture required for mortar mixing, paver installation, and concrete work. Local contractors rely on quality mason sand for projects ranging from brick mailbox installations to patio construction.
Families with children appreciate our playground sand, specially processed for safety and cleanliness. This material creates soft landing surfaces under swing sets and play structures, meeting safety standards while providing hours of entertainment for Greenville youngsters.
Washed sand serves numerous applications including pool filter media, pipe bedding, and general construction use. The washing process removes fine particles and organic matter, leaving clean, consistent sand ready for demanding applications.
Choosing the Right Aggregate for Your Project
Selecting appropriate materials depends on your specific application, budget, and aesthetic preferences. This comparison helps Greenville property owners make informed decisions about aggregate selection.
| Material | Best Applications | Drainage Rating | Compaction | Ideal For |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 3/4 inch Crushed Stone | Base layers, drainage | Excellent | Moderate | French drains, foundations |
| Crusher Run | Roads, parking areas | Good | Excellent | Heavy traffic areas |
| Driveway Gravel | Residential driveways | Good | Very Good | Home entrances |
| Pea Gravel | Walkways, decoration | Excellent | Low | Pathways, play areas |
| River Rock | Landscaping, accents | Very Good | None | Gardens, water features |
| Decomposed Granite | Patios, pathways | Good | Good | Natural-look surfaces |
| Road Base | Commercial roads | Moderate | Excellent | Farm roads, heavy use |
| Drain Rock | Drainage systems | Excellent | None | French drains, culverts |

Local Soil Considerations
Madison County features predominantly sandy soils with occasional clay lenses that can impede drainage. These clay layers sometimes appear unexpectedly during excavation, requiring adjustment to drainage strategies. Understanding local soil composition helps property owners select appropriate aggregates for their specific conditions.
The region's geology includes limestone formations that influence groundwater patterns and soil chemistry. Properties near sinkholes or karst features require particular attention to drainage and foundation preparation. Quality aggregates provide stability in these potentially challenging geological conditions.

For Greenville driveways on sandy soil, we recommend starting with a road base or crusher run foundation layer, then topping with driveway gravel. This combination creates stability while preventing the surface material from sinking into soft native soil. A typical installation uses 4 inches of base material topped with 2 inches of surface gravel.
Proper edging and grading prevent washout during summer storms. Install borders along driveways and pathways to contain materials. Grade surfaces to direct water flow to designated drainage areas. Angular materials like crusher run resist movement better than rounded stones in high-flow situations.

Drain rock or 3/4 inch crushed stone works best for French drains in the Greenville area. These materials provide adequate void space for water movement while preventing soil migration into the drainage system. Wrap your drain pipe in landscape fabric before backfilling with aggregate for optimal long-term performance.
Calculate your driveway area in square feet, then multiply by the depth in feet. For example, a 100-foot long by 12-foot wide driveway at 4 inches deep requires approximately 133 cubic feet or about 5 cubic yards of material. Crushed stone features angular surfaces created by mechanical crushing, allowing pieces to lock together when compacted. River rock has naturally rounded surfaces from water erosion, making it ideal for decorative applications but unsuitable for areas requiring compaction. Choose crushed stone for driveways and foundations, river rock for landscaping accents.
